Watch: Apple beats Street estimates with strong Q3
Apple reported better than expected earnings for its third fiscal quarter of 2017, raking in $45.4 billion in revenue led by strong iPhone sales of 41 million units and a return to growth for iPad. AppleInsider breaks down the performance in this video.

iPhone Sales Pass 1.2B, Apple Watch Sales Up 50 Percent
Apple is having a very good 2017 so far, with Tim Cook explaining why yesterday during Apple’s Q3 2017 earnings call. According to TechCrunch, Wall Street forecast that Apple’s revenue would reach $44.89 billion and analysts predicted a $1.57 bump per share.
